The critical thinking debate: how general are general thinking skills?   总被引:2,自引:3,他引:2  
This paper takes up the issue of whether the skill of critical thinking in university education is best thought of as a broad universal generic skill or rather as only a loose category taking in a variety of modes of thought. Through the linguistic analysis of some sample texts, I argue that the discourse of general thinking programs should not be thought of as a generalist discourse at all, but in fact a quite specific one. The implications both for the teaching and testing of critical thinking are considered in the light of this position.  相似文献

To determine if quizzes containing higher order thinking questions are related to critical thinking and test performance when utilised in conjunction with an immersion approach to instruction and effort-based grading, sections of an Educational Psychology course were assigned to one of three quizzing conditions. Quizzes contained factual multiple-choice questions, factual essay questions or essay items requiring higher order thinking. Critical thinking was measured with a pre-test–post-test design and the Watson–Glaser Critical Thinking Appraisal (Short Form). Classroom learning was assessed via multiple-choice and essay tests. Critical thinking increased equally across all sections. The section receiving higher order thinking quizzes performed significantly better than the other two sections on both the multiple-choice and essay portions of the classroom tests. The implications of these findings are discussed in the context of methodological approaches to encouraging critical thinking.  相似文献

Three experiments were conducted to examine the effects of map structure, concept quantification, and focus question on dynamic thinking during a Concept Map (CMap) construction task. The first experiment compared cyclic and hierarchical structures. The second experiment examined the impact of the quantification of the header concept in the map. The third experiment explored the effect of the focus question on the map. For all three experiments, the content of the CMaps was assessed for the number of dynamic propositions and the number of quantified concepts. The results show that the cyclic structure, the quantification of the header concept, and the focus question “How” significantly increased dynamic thinking. The effective use of writing in science instruction may open the way for students to grow in their ability to exercise higher order thinking skills (Bland & Koppel, 1988). Scinto (1986) makes a compelling case for writing as a means of stimulating thinking when he states: The production of written text demands more elaborate strategies of preplanning. Written language demands the conscious organization of ensembles of propositions to achieve its end. The need to manipulate linguistic means in such a conscious and deliberate fashion entails a level of linguistic self-reflection not called forth in oral discourse (p. 101).  相似文献

This article is an attempt to place mathematical thinking in the context of more general theories of human cognition. We describe and compare four perspectives—mathematics, mathematics education, cognitive psychology, and evolutionary psychology—each offering a different view on mathematical thinking and learning and, in particular, on the source of mathematical errors and on ways of dealing with them in the classroom. The four perspectives represent four levels of explanation, and we see them not as competing but as complementing each other. In the classroom or in research data, all four perspectives may be observed. They may differentially account for the behavior of different students on the same task, the same student in different stages of development, or even the same student in different stages of working on a complex task. We first introduce each of the perspectives by reviewing its basic ideas and research base. We then show each perspective at work, by applying it to the analysis of typical mathematical misconceptions. Our illustrations are based on two tasks: one from statistics (taken from the psychological research literature) and one from abstract algebra (based on our own research).

This paper argues that general skills and the varieties of subject‐specific discourse are both important for teaching, learning and practising critical thinking. The former is important because it outlines the principles of good reasoning simpliciter (what constitutes sound reasoning patterns, invalid inferences, and so on). The latter is important because it outlines how the general principles are used and deployed in the service of ‘academic tribes’. Because critical thinking skills are—in part, at least—general skills, they can be applied to all disciplines and subject‐matter indiscriminately. General skills can help us assess reasoning independently of the vagaries of the linguistic discourse we express arguments in. The paper looks at the debate between the ‘specifists’—those who stress the importance of critical thinking understood as a subject‐specific discourse—and the ‘generalists’—those that stress the importance of critical thinking understood independently of disciplinary context. The paper suggests that the ‘debate’ between the specifists and the generalists amounts to a fallacy of the false alternative, and presents a combinatory‐‘infusion’ approach to critical thinking.  相似文献

信息思维是区别于传统的物质思维和能量思维的一种全新思维方式。比较起古希腊文化,中国古代文化较少有实体性物质思维的特点,而更多具有信息思维的特色。中国古代文献中所阐释的八卦、阴阳、有无、五行、象数、经络、脏腑,以及天人相应等观念和理论都体现着丰富而深刻的信息统念和信息思维方式。在当代,根植于中国传统文化中的信息思维方式与现代信息系统理论相结合,诞生了一系列由中国人提出的具有独特韵味的学说,比如,泛系理论、生物全患律、宇宙全息论,以及演化全患理论等等,此类学说同样体现着深刻的信息思维底蕴。  相似文献
